Job Description

Position: Community Relationship Specialist (Sales)


Reports to: General Manager


The Opportunity: Reporting to the General Manager, the Community Relationship Specialist is the key leader in driving sales onsite, to meet and exceed occupancy targets. This role will focus on developing and executing strategic plans to maximize profitability and occupancy, along with forming and maintaining positive community outreach initiatives through various outlets, including hospitals, social workers, and other healthcare providers. The desired candidate is an enterprising, self motivated Sales Professional with a drive for results, who has a genuine interest in enriching the lives of seniors.


Responsibilities:


  • Assist the marketing team with the development and implementation of marketing initiatives to attract prospects and referral sources.
  • Effectively manage the end-to-end sales process to effectively close strong leads, maximize the number of leads that become residents and consistently meeting sales goals of maintaining full occupancy.
  • Other duties as assigned.
  • Keep abreast of relevant market trends and target customer information to maximize sales revenue.
  • Assist in the development and implementation of the annual marketing budget.
  • Ensure model suites and/or show rooms are in proper order and always ready for tours.
  • Promptly follow-up on all visits and inquiries.
  • Maintain Metta Lifestyles’ high standards of superior customer service while building and maintaining strong relationships with the local community, current and prospective residents and other stakeholders.
  • Facilitate a smooth transition for new residents by delegating or coordinating move-ins and communicating key move-in information to team.
  • Perform competitive analysis, including monitoring market competition and territory conditions.
  • Coordinate all outreach events including trade shows, community seminars, sponsorship and other special events in order to maximize growth and sales potential.


Education & Qualifications:


  • Experience with successful occupancy of a new development property an asset.
  • Experience in Dementia Care is an asset.
  • Minimum two years of experience and proven track record in achieving / exceeding targets will be given preference.
  • Computer literate with knowledge of related software programs such as Microsoft Office.
  • Solid knowledge of digital and social media tools/technologies and experience utilizing these within a business environment.
  • Effective presentation and interpersonal skills with clear, exc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to network, multi-task and promote services.
  • Business Degree or Diploma with a major in Sales, Marketing, Communications and or Public Relations, or a background in a service industry- related position.
  • Knowledge of the surrounding area and communities.
  • Preference will be given to candidates with sales experience in the retirement living, healthcare, real estate, pharmaceutical, or hospitality related industries.
  • Proven experience in prospecting and closing sales providing an excellent customer experience.
  • Flexible hours (evenings, weekends) may sometimes be required.
  • Must have valid driver’s license, access to a vehicle and be able to travel within the Toronto area.
